The new Macedonian government, led by PM Mickoski, has unveiled a proactive energy agenda, marked by the creation of the new Ministry for Energy, Mining, and Mineral Resources. This restructuring aims to drive significant energy initiatives, including the announcement of a 450 million euro wind park investment on the government''s second day.

June 25th, 2024 | Skopje, Macedonia Alcazar Energy Partners announces $500m investment to launch the largest onshore Wind Farm Project in North Macedonia. Skopje, 25.06.2024 – Alcazar Energy Partners, a leading investor in renewable energy within growth markets, announces the launch of the largest wind farm project in North Macedonia with a capacity of up to 400 MW.

[Following its Energy Strategy 2040, North Macedonia will invest in complete modernization and transformation of its energy sector]. available at: In addition, North Macedonia’s energy mix includes a significate percentage of hydropower, having mountainous geography with powerful streams of rivers running through the country.
According to the national and international statistics, such as those run by the World Data and the International Energy Agency, North Macedonia remains reliant on fossil fuels28. Majority of its total energy mix, both on supply and demand side, still falls under the category of fossil fuels (Figure 2), mostly due to the usage of coal and oil.
Important reasons for the government to start dedicating more attention to the green energy transition of North Macedonia are air pollution and the depletion of coal and lignite reserves, amongt others.
In recent years, North Macedonia has been acknowledged for making efforts in regards to its energy transition, making visible the progress in aligning the country’s legal framework in accordance to the EU legislation.
